Understanding Web Scraping APIs: From Basics to Best Practices for Data Extraction
Web scraping APIs are the unsung heroes behind much of the data-driven world we live in. At its core, a Web Scraping API provides a programmatic interface to extract information from websites. Instead of manually navigating pages and copying data, developers can send requests to these APIs, which then handle the crawling, parsing, and data structuring processes. This allows for efficient and scalable data collection, transforming unstructured web content into usable formats like JSON or CSV. Understanding the basics involves recognizing that these APIs often abstract away the complexities of dealing with different website structures, anti-bot measures, and IP rotation. They are invaluable tools for market research, competitor analysis, content aggregation, and sentiment analysis, offering a streamlined path to valuable insights.
Moving beyond the basics, best practices for utilizing web scraping APIs revolve around efficiency, legality, and ethical considerations. Firstly, always consult a website's robots.txt file and Terms of Service to ensure compliance, respecting their data usage policies. Over-scraping can lead to IP bans and resource strain on target servers, so implement polite scraping techniques such as rate limiting and user-agent rotation. Furthermore, choosing the right API is crucial; consider factors like:
- Scalability: Can it handle your data volume?
- Reliability: How often does it fail or get blocked?
- Data Quality: Is the extracted data clean and accurate?
- Features: Does it offer browser rendering, proxy management, or CAPTCHA solving?

Choosing Your Champion: Practical Tips, Common Questions, and Use Cases for Web Scraping APIs
Selecting the right web scraping API is akin to choosing a champion for a critical quest. It requires careful consideration of several practical factors to ensure success and efficiency. First, evaluate the API's scalability and rate limits. Does it accommodate your projected data volume and frequency? Next, consider its flexibility in targeting various websites. Can it handle complex anti-bot measures or render JavaScript-heavy pages? Look for features like headless browser support and IP rotation. Furthermore, investigate the API's data output format options (e.g., JSON, CSV, XML) and ease of integration with your existing systems. A robust API will offer clear documentation and responsive support, saving you significant development time and potential headaches down the line.
Common questions often arise during the selection process, particularly regarding cost-effectiveness and ethical considerations. Many users ask:
"Is a premium API worth the investment compared to building an in-house solution?"The answer often lies in the balance between development time, maintenance overhead, and the API's specialized features. For consistent, high-volume scraping, a well-supported API can be more cost-effective.
